The Opportunity
As part of the Deals team, you engage in M&A and Divestitures, including pre-deal HR due diligence, integration, and separation planning and execution. As a Senior Associate, you analyze complex problems, mentor others, and maintain exemplary standards while building client relationships and developing a deeper understanding of the business context. You utilize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int, manage time amidst competing deadlines, and participate in meetings with clients or internal executive stakeholders, while managing more junior team members.
